What is Smart Client Steering?
Due to the Bring Your Own Device (BYOD) trend, more and more access points (APs) are being
deployed to meet the connectivity requirements of handheld devices. However, the 2.4 GHz
frequency band which is commonly used by handheld devices is often congested. Gadgets
running on the 2.4 GHz frequency typically experience interference from Bluetooth devices,
electronics such as microwave ovens, and cordless phones, as well as co-channel interference
from other APs, considering there are only three non-overlapping channels available for the
IEEE 802.11 b/g/n wireless standards. The Band Select function enables devices with
dual-band capability (2.4 GHz and 5 GHz) to move to a less congested AP that is operating on
5 GHz. Thus, the 5 GHz channel becomes an alternative choice for providing Wi-Fi service. The
Band Select function provides a better wireless experience for users.
While more and more clients support the 5 GHz frequency, wireless resource optimization
becomes more and more important. To avoid the legacy clients from occupying the wireless
resource, ZyXEL provides some features to improve the wireless network.

Terminologies of Smart Client Steering
Client Band Select
Band Select allows devices with dual-band capability (2.4 GHz and 5 GHz) to move
to a less congested AP operating on 5 GHz. Thus, the 5 GHz channel utilization is
further enhanced when providing Wi-Fi service.
